Equilibrium Bikes



Equilibrium bikes function as an exceptional intro to cycling for little ones, cultivating essential skills such as self-confidence, balance, and coordination. Unlike traditional bicycles, equilibrium bikes do not have pedals, permitting youngsters to concentrate on finding out exactly how to balance while driving themselves with their feet. This design enables an extra all-natural development to riding a two-wheeled bike without the need for training wheels.


Normally offered for youngsters aged 18 months to 5 years, equilibrium bikes come in numerous sizes and products, consisting of timber and aluminum. Their light-weight construction makes certain ease of handling, enabling youngsters to maneuver with better agility. The absence of pedals additionally motivates kids to discover their environments openly, promoting exercise and enhancing motor skills.


In enhancement to boosting equilibrium, these bikes infuse a feeling of self-reliance as kids learn to control their rate and direction. Moms and dads often locate that youngsters that understand equilibrium bikes transition to traditional bicycles much more readily, as they have actually currently created the fundamental skills necessary for cycling. Overall, equilibrium bikes are a vital tool in introducing young kids to the happiness of biking while developing self-confidence and physical capability.


Educating Wheels



Educating wheels offer a supplemental assistance system for children transitioning from equilibrium bikes to standard bikes, enabling them to obtain self-confidence while finding out to ride separately. These accessories stabilize the bike, enabling young motorcyclists to concentrate on pedaling and guiding without the anxiety of falling.

Normally, training wheels are made to be quickly flexible, accommodating a kid's development and skill degree. They are typically mounted on the back wheel, providing equilibrium without endangering the performance of the bike. Moms and dads can gradually increase the training wheels as the youngster comes to be much more efficient, gradually encouraging a sense of equilibrium and control.

Mtb



Hill bikes are specifically developed to manage the rigors of off-road biking, offering improved sturdiness and efficiency on sturdy terrains. Created with durable frames, these bikes normally feature larger tires with aggressive footsteps to offer exceptional grip on irregular surface areas. The geometry of mountain bicycle permits far better stability and control throughout descents and sharp turns, making them suitable for adventurous young riders.


When selecting a mtb for youngsters, it is important to consider the size and weight of the bike, guaranteeing it is workable for the child. Lots of mountain bicycle feature features such as shock absorber, which can soak up shocks from bumps and dips in the trail, enhancing comfort and safety. Furthermore, a tailored system can aid young bikers in tackling high inclines with convenience.


Security attributes, such as reflective aspects and reliable stopping systems, ought to also be focused on. Choosing a bike with a lightweight yet durable structure will certainly help with far better handling and ability to move. Ultimately, a well-chosen hill bike can promote a kid's passion for biking while urging an energetic way of life, making it an important investment for both fun and fitness.


BMX Bikes



BMX bikes are a popular option among young riders looking for thrills and enjoyment in biking. Created for both auto racing and freestyle riding, these bikes are characterized by their durable frames, smaller sized wheels, and a light-weight develop. Typically including 20-inch wheels, BMX bikes allow bikers to carry out tricks and jumps, making them optimal for skate click to read more parks and dirt tracks.


A crucial function of BMX bikes is their single gear arrangement, which supplies simpleness and dependability during high-speed maneuvers. The design also includes a low stand-over elevation, enabling simple getting down and installing, especially suited for younger bikers. Many designs come equipped with fixes on the axles, enhancing the bike's convenience for carrying out techniques.




When selecting a BMX bike for a youngster, take into consideration the rider's age, height, and ability level to ensure an appropriate fit. It is necessary to select a bike that is light-weight yet sturdy, as this will certainly boost control and stability throughout experiences. Safety and security equipment, including safety helmets and pads, should always come with BMX riding to secure young lovers as they explore their enthusiasm for biking.


Roadway Bikes



Created for rate and effectiveness on paved surface areas, roadway bikes are an excellent choice for young cyclists who see here strive to check out longer ranges and establish endurance. These bikes are identified by their light-weight structures, slim tires, and wind resistant designs, all of which contribute to their ability to accomplish greater rates on smooth surface.




When picking a roadway bike for a kid, it is critical to consider the right structure dimension and fit. Correct sizing makes certain convenience and control, reducing the danger of injury during adventures - kid bicycles. Many producers supply youth-specific models that deal with the special proportions of younger bikers, making it much easier to discover an ideal fit


Additionally, road bikes commonly come with decrease handlebars that facilitate a more aerodynamic riding setting. This style is beneficial for older children who might be ready for affordable biking or longer experiences. Parents should also take note of gear choice; bikes furnished with multiple gears can assist young cyclists in taking care of varying surface.


Ultimately, road bikes supply an excellent platform for establishing biking skills and promoting a love for outdoor activity, making them a deserving investment for energetic young people.
